Is Your Information Safe with Uber?

Uber places utmost importance on the security and privacy of its users’ personal information. To ensure the protection of your data, Uber employs robust technological measures and adheres to stringent privacy practices.

Encryption and Anonymization:

Uber utilizes encryption to protect all user data transmitted through its platform. This ensures that sensitive information, such as credit card numbers and trip details, remains secure even if intercepted. Additionally, Uber anonymizes completed trip details, including pickup and drop-off locations, in driver history. This anonymization process helps preserve user privacy while still providing drivers with essential information.

Masked Phone Numbers:

For enhanced security, Uber masks both driver and rider phone numbers during app communication. This prevents unauthorized access to personal contact information, reducing the risk of harassment or identity theft.

Data Minimization:

Uber implements a data minimization policy, only collecting and storing the necessary information to operate the service effectively. This reduces the potential for data breaches and misuse.

Compliance with Privacy Regulations:

Uber complies with all applicable privacy laws and regulations. This includes the General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R) in the European Union and the California Consumer Privacy Act (CCPA) in the United States. Uber’s privacy practices are regularly audited to ensure compliance with these regulations.

User Controls:

Uber provides users with control over their personal information. Users can access and manage their data through the Uber app, including the ability to review past trips, personal information, and data sharing preferences.

Incident Response and Data Breach Notification:

In the unlikely event of a data breach, Uber has a comprehensive incident response plan in place. The company will notify affected users promptly and provide guidance on how to protect their information.
